Louis de Funès, born Louis Germain David de Funès de Galarza, was a popular French actor of Spanish origin and one of the giants of French comedy alongside André Bourvil and Fernandel.

Louis de Funès is known for his roles in Cabbage Soup, Don't Look Now: We're Being Shot At, and The Mad Adventures of Rabbi Jacob.
